The plumbing system of your home is an intricate network of pipelines as well as shut-off valves. The last is used to manage the water's flow into the pipes throughout the entire residence. In case of an emergency, you can reduce the water making use of the shutoffs. This protects against extensive water damages from happening.
Why Must I Fret about This?
Your washroom sink is damaged, so you can readily discover the shut-off shutoff underneath the sink. For significant leaks, you have to close the mainline shut-off valve.
The longer you wait to close the shut-off shutoff, the much more comprehensive the damages will be. You might not have sufficient time to figure out how to shut the valves when you're stressing in the middle of an emergency.
What Does the Shut-Off Shutoff Look Like?
This is typically a knob that permits you to turn off the water for a details appliance, a localized location (for example the entire second floor), or for the whole building. It is necessary to recognize where these valves are, so when something surface in any type of location of your house, you can close it right away. This will certainly aid you avoid considerable water damage that will set you back thousands to fix.

Where is My Main Water Shut Off Valve? And How Do I Turn it Off?
What is the Main Water Shut Off Valve?
The main water shut off valve controls the flow of fresh water into your entire home. Water arrives at your home from a public source of water like your municipality’s water supply. Sometimes, it comes from a private source like a well.
Water first has to get past a gatekeeper to flow through your pipes and find its way to the rest of the house. That gatekeeper is your main water shut off valve. When turned on, the flow of water is available everywhere in your home. When turned off, water is no longer available in your home.
There also are water shut off valves that control the flow of water into a specific fixture (as opposed to the entire house). The shut off valves under your toilet, kitchen sink, or washing machine are three examples.
Where is the Main Water Shut Off Valve?
The main valve for your water supply is usually found in the basement or utility room near the water meter, water heater, or on the front wall closest to the street.
In older apartment buildings, the main water supply valve is located in the basement. However, in some new buildings, main water supply valves are located on each floor in the utility room.
Wait, you don’t have a basement? No problem. Check one of your closets. It’s often found in the closet closest to the front door but could be in any utility closet. If you still can’t find it, look around your water heater (which might also be in a closet).
To make sure you’ve marked the correct valve, turn on a sink faucet and then shut off the main valve. If the water from the sink stops, then you’ve found the right valve.
Gate Valve
This type of shut off valve has a wheel-shaped know handle (or knob). It is most often found in older homes. It can be difficult to turn if it is dirty or has not been used in a long time.
Ball Valve
This type of shut off valve is more commonly seen in newer homes. It has a lever handle that requires only a quarter turn to shut it off. If installed properly, the lever is in line with the pipe that it’s attached to when turned on. When turned off, the lever is perpendicular (at a 90-degree right angle) to the pipe.
